General obligation insurance is more variable than employees' settlement. The laws of your state or province or the policy of the insurance company you picked might change what need to or can be covered under a general obligation policy. It is very important to examine the specifics of such a policy with an expert to ensure you have the coverage you require.

Advertising and marketing injury (if you tarnish a competitor). Staff member injuries. General responsibility insurance coverage can supply you protection that workers' settlement doesn't.

Visualize you're doing a little fixing task, but a less experienced staff member of yours makes a blunder and steps on a skylight that has yet to be safeguarded. He fails and hits the homeowner en route down. As discussed over, workers' compensation can cover the cost of your employee's injuries.

When determining which kind of policy is best for your roof business, examine your existing or previous insurance plan and attempt to have continual coverage. Each policy will certainly have specific dates that identify when its insurance coverage begins and ends. Any gap in between policies can leave you open to responsibility without insurance policy.

Home owners recognize that crashes can take place. That's why they favor to deal with contractors that have basic obligation insurance to cover the costs of those crashes. Home owners might be able to sue your business or you directly for these prices even if you do not have basic obligation insurance; but if you can not pay, they may require to touch their own insurance or pay of pocket.

General obligation insurance coverage is rarely compulsory for services in copyright and the United States. You might be taking a considerable risk if you choose to operate a service without business general obligation insurance. You go to threat of not being able to recoup the expenses of problems or accidents linked with a job.

Getting insurance policy for it is a sensible idea and is required under virtually all state and rural legislations. Your automobile insurance might not cover the materials of your automobile or devices in your job storage area. For that, you need tool and devices insurance, in some cases called a tool advance. A device and tools policy can repay you on the occasion that the tools you need to run your roof covering company are taken or harmed.
